Scouting Report:
Marlins: Miller struggled some in the first inning his last time out on Thursday, but then found his groove, retiring 14 straight Cardinals before allowing a one out single to Rick Ankiel in the sixth. The 24-year-old allowed three runs on seven hits over 6 1/3 innings while striking out eight. The big left-hander has had success against the Red Sox before, allowing one run on three hits over seven innings while striking out six. Of the current group of Red Sox, only Mark Kotsay has ever recorded a hit against him.
Red Sox: Penny tossed six shutout innings against the vaunted Yankees last Thursday at Fenway Park, but a faulty outing by reliever Manny Delcarmen cost the burly right-hander his sixth win of the season. Despite swirling trade rumors and the imminent return of John Smoltz, Boston's No. 5 starter has kept the Red Sox in nearly every game he's pitched this season. A former Marlin, Penny is 1-1 with a 5.00 ERA in three career starts against his former team.
